The quote is not mine but of Jesus from A Course in Miracles. The quote is saying that the truth of who we are cannot be changed and that we are perfect as we were created but that we are dreaming of being in exile from the perfect safety of Heaven and the Love of God. The quote is meant to assure us that Jesus walks with us through this nightmare and will help us, if willing, to awaken from the dream of death. Peace, MH

If you accept that Jesus did not die, consider all things are possible in God. ACIM, including the quote starting this thread is very consistent with most of what Jesus said in the Bible. You have to remember that the actual Bible was formulated hundreds of years after his death and by imperfect men who often politicized the content and left out a lot of material. The premise of ACIM is that the content was scribed by Helen Shuchman from and inner voice that claimed to be Jesus of Nazareth. Believe me, I had a hard time swallowing that until I actually read the book cover to cover. It is fascinating and beautiful and explains a lot about questions I had always had about seeming contradictions in the Bible. Now, if you can believe that Revelations was scribed 2000 years ago, why not today. Presumably, we all have access to this inner voice but it takes a reversal (a mental discipline if you will) of our current ways of thinking and desiring to become aware of it, which would be the great awakening from the dream of death.
